St. Pauls had to travel to play their first game of the season, but the final result was worth the trip. They enjoyed a cozy 38-22 victory over the Purnell Swett Rams on Friday. That's more bragging rights for the Bulldogs, who also won the pair's last head-to-head.

Yoshua McBryde was nothing short of spectacular: he rushed for 193 yards and three scores while picking up 12.1 yards per carry, and also picked up 49 receiving yards. That's the most rushing touchdowns he has posted since back in September of 2024.
Wins are hard to come by when you can't run the rock, something St. Pauls proved: they limited Purnell Swett to a paltry 1.4 yards per carry. While two picked up at least five total tackles, Dezhian Roberts stood above the rest. He picked up two sacks and made five total tackles (4.0 for loss). St. Pauls' defense didn't let the opposing QB, get away unscathed either: they got into the backfield for five sacks. The heavy lifting was done by Roberts and Antwan McKoy, who racked up four sacks between them.
Although Purnell Swett took the loss, they still got scores from Sean Locklear, Richard Lyon, and Kelton Epps.
St. Pauls wasted no time getting back out on the field and has already played their next match, a 35-0 win against Lumberton on the 29th. As for Purnell Swett, they also didn't take long to hit the field again: they've already played their next contest, a 41-0 defeat against New Hanover on the 29th.
